Northern Fleet aviation attended Pomor-2011 exercise

Second day of the Pomor-2011 Russian-Norwegian joint naval exercise started with antiaircraft drill; Northern Fleet (NF) naval airplanes acted as hostile assets.

Stormy weather introduced some changes into the exercise's episodes. Because of significant sea disturbance, Russian and Norwegian command decided to exclude crew exchange element. Transportation of crew members between large ASW ship Vice Admiral Kulakov and frigate Helge Instad should be carried out by boat which is quite risky because of bad weather in the Barents Sea. Nonetheless, other episodes of Pomor exercise were held in accordance with plans. Norwegian and Russian marines rendered assistance to the distressed vessel. It was detected by Russian ASW aircraft Il-38. Pilots transmitted coordinates to the ships which headed for help. The vessel inspection episode was carried out as well.

The ships set Norwegian time and lay a course for the Norwegian Sea to rendezvous point with Norwegian coast guard ship Andenes.
